播放器调用
各cms插件大全 均含播放器支持及采集: 飞飞cms2.8插件 | 飞飞cms2.9插件 | 苹果7x插件(asp和php均适合) | 苹果8x插件 | 马克斯一体化插件(已集成吉吉先锋西瓜) | 马克斯支持非ie浏览器的吉吉影音插件 | 光线cms播放器补丁及采集补丁已支持吉吉播放及采集的完整cms安装包
飞飞cms2.8 | 飞飞cms2.9 | 苹果8 | 苹果7php | 苹果7asp | 马克斯 | 光线cmsjs细节讲述:
普通调用马克斯程序(MaxCMS)调用 飞飞影视系统调用 苹果CMS调用 吉吉影音LOGO调用
吉吉采集资源插件
Max采集包| 飞飞CMS2.8采集插件 | 苹果cms采集插件
一、普通调用说明:
<script type="text/javascript"> var jjvod_url = 'jjhd://10014|342bcf5156458e8828f9d56b7882c226a65adf2a|KARA-STEP.avi.mp4';//播放视频地址 var jjvod_w = 650;//播放器宽度 var jjvod_h = 460;//播放器高度 var jjvod_ad = 'http://www.jiji-yingyin.com/waiting.html';//缓冲和暂停调用广告地址,如http://www.abc.com/ad.html var jjvod_c = 'baidu'; //吉吉影音推广渠道,一般为域名简写,如baidu </script> <script type="text/javascript" src="http://down.jiji-yingyin.com/yingyin9/jjplayer.js" charset="utf-8"></script>
演示地址:http://www.jiji-yingyin.com/test.html
二、马克斯程序(MaxCMS)调用说明:
郑重提醒:您在修改网站相关文件时,请先备份好相关文件。点击这里下载吉吉影音MAXCMS版
1、配置
找到文件/inc/playerKinds.xml,将以下一行代码加入文件中并保存
<player open="1" sort="100" flag="吉吉影音" des="jjvod-P2P"><intro><![CDATA<[a href="http://www.jiji-yingyin.com" target="_blank"> 需要下载吉吉影音JJVOD播放器</a>]]></intro></player>
2、修改模板\template\default\html\play.html
在head部分<script src="/{maxcms:sitepath}js/play.js"></script>的下面加上一行:
<script src="/{maxcms:sitepath}js/jjplay.js"></script>
注意这里jjplay.js是吉吉影音专有的js文件,必须在play.js的后面加载,如果你站改过play.js文件名称,请找对文件位置。
3、jjplay.js代码分析
var jjvod_w = 650;//播放器宽度 var jjvod_h = 500;//播放器高度 var jjvod_ad = 'http://www.jiji-yingyin.com/waiting.html';//缓冲和暂停广告 var jjvod_soft = 'http://down.jiji-yingyin.com/yingyin9/jjplayer_install.html'; //下载地址,渠道可直接在下载页面设置 var jjvod_notice = 'http://down.jiji-yingyin.com/yingyin9/jijiNotIE.html'; //非IE内核提示页面 if(typeof(VideoListJson) == 'undefined'){ VideoListJson = []; VideoInfoList = VideoInfoList.split('$$$'); for(var i = 0; i < VideoInfoList.length; i++){ var vod = VideoInfoList[i].split('$$'); VideoListJson[i] = [vod[0], vod[1].split('#')]; } } viewplay2 = viewplay; viewplay = function(param1,param2){ getplay = function(param1, param2) { var x = VideoListJson,mov,Arr; if (x.length > 0) { mov = new String(VideoListJson[param1][1][param2]); Arr = mov.split('$'); return [VideoListJson[param1][0], Arr[0], Arr[1]]; } else { return ['', '', '']; } }; var a = VideoListJson[param1][1][param2]; playdata = getplay(param1, param2); // 0 -> 集 1 -> 地址 var playername= playdata[0];//播放器名称 var vodname = playdata[1];//影片名称 var url = playdata[2];//播放地址 if(playername=="吉吉影音" || playername=="jjvod"){ addjjvod(url); }else{ return viewplay2(param1,param2); } } //播放状态控制 function jjvodstatus(offest){ if(document.getElementById('jjvodPlayer').PlayState==3){ document.getElementById('jjad').style.display='none'; }else if(document.getElementById('jjvodPlayer').PlayState==2 || document.getElementById('jjvodPlayer').PlayState==4){ document.getElementById('jjad').style.display='block'; } } //JJVOD代码 function addjjvod(url){ if(!!window.ActiveXObject || "ActiveXObject" in window){ adh=jjvod_h-63; document.write("<div style='position:relative'>"); document.write('<div id="jjad" style="position:absolute; z-index:1001"><iframe marginWidth="0" marginHeight="0" src="'+jjvod_ad+'" frameBorder="0" width="'+jjvod_w+'" scrolling="no" height="'+adh+'" id="wdqad" name="wdqad"></iframe></div>'); document.write("<object classid='clsid:C56A576C-CC4F-4414-8CB1-9AAC2F535837' width='"+jjvod_w+"' height='"+jjvod_h+"' id='jjvodPlayer' name='jjvodPlayer' onerror=\"document.getElementById('jjvodPlayer').style.display='none';document.getElementById('wdqad').src='"+jjvod_soft+"';\"><PARAM NAME='URL' VALUE='"+url+"'><param name='Autoplay' value='1'></object>"); document.write("</div>"); setInterval('jjvodstatus()','1000'); }else{ document.write('<iframe src="'+jjvod_notice+'" frameborder="0" width="640" height="468" scrolling="no"></iframe>'); } }
说明:MAXCMS调用播放器部分用到了viewplay()函数,我们重写了该函数,如果是获取到播放器名称是吉吉影音的则调用该播放器。
3、在后台资源中添加jjvod资源,如:
BD$jjhd://10014|342bcf5156458e8828f9d56b7882c226a65adf2a|KARA-STEP.avi.mp4|$jjhd
三、飞飞PHP影视系统调用吉吉影音播放器方法
飞飞2.8直接下载以下补丁即可,如果你是其他版本请自己修改。
[下载吉吉影音飞飞CMS2.8插件]
[飞飞CMS2.9完整包]
其他版本请参考上面的下载进行手工配置
1、配置
找到你的网站目录\Lib\Conf\Config.php文件,打开后添加吉吉影音播放器在play_player数组中添加一行:
'jjvod'=> array('00','吉吉影音'),
设置好后,刷新缓存可以在后台添加影片资源的时候看到吉吉影音的选项。
2、将jjvod.js放置到目录\Public\player2.8\中,jjvod.js中的代码如下:
var jjvod_soft = 'http://down.jiji-yingyin.com/yingyin9/jjplayer_install.html';//安装页面 var jjvod_notice = 'http://down.jiji-yingyin.com/yingyin9/jijiNotIE.html';//非IE提示页面 function $Showhtml(){ var player; if(!!window.ActiveXObject || "ActiveXObject" in window){ player = "<div style='position:relative;left:0;top:0'><div id='jjad' style='position:absolute; z-index:1001;top:0; left:0px; overflow:hidden;'><iframe marginWidth='0' id='wdqad' name='wdqad' marginHeight='0' src='"+Player.Buffer+"' frameBorder='0' width='690' scrolling='no' height='430'></iframe></div><object classid='clsid:C56A576C-CC4F-4414-8CB1-9AAC2F535837' width='690' height='"+Player.Height+"' id='jjvodPlayer' name='jjvodPlayer' onerror=\"document.getElementById('jjvodPlayer').style.display='none';document.getElementById('wdqad').src='"+jjvod_soft+"';\"><PARAM NAME='URL' VALUE='"+Player.Url+"'><param name='Autoplay' value='1'></object></div>"; setInterval('jjvodstatus()','1000'); }else{ player = '<iframe src="'+jjvod_notice+'" frameborder="0" width="640" height="468" scrolling="no"></iframe>'; } return player; } Player.Show(); //播放状态控制 function jjvodstatus(offest){ if(document.getElementById('jjvodPlayer').PlayState==3){ document.getElementById('jjad').style.display='none'; }else if(document.getElementById('jjvodPlayer').PlayState==2||document.getElementById('jjvodPlayer').PlayState==4){ document.getElementById('jjad').style.display='block'; } }
注意如果调用播放器后,网页打开看到的播放器位置有偏差,请自行修改CSS相关样式。
3、后台添加吉吉影音影片资源,如:
BD$jjhd://10014|342bcf5156458e8828f9d56b7882c226a65adf2a|KARA-STEP.avi.mp4|$jjhd
四、苹果CMS调用吉吉影音方法
该方法适用苹果CMS7.x版本,其他版本请自行修改。点击这里下载吉吉影音苹果CMS版
注意在替换相关文件时请先备份。
1、设置
修改文件: \inc\vodplay.xml ,添加吉吉影音播放器。
<player status="1" sort="370" from="jjvod" show="吉吉影音" des="www.jiji-yingyin.com"><tip><![CDATA[无需安装任何插件]]></tip></player>
添加好后,在后台添加影片时就可以选择吉吉影音资源了。
2、修改播放页面模板vodplay.html,在目录\template\..下。
在<script src="{maccms:path}js/player.js"></script>下面添加吉吉播放器调用的js文件
<script src="{maccms:path}js/jjplayer.js"></script>
一定要保证jjplayer.js在player.js后面加载。
3、jjplayer.js代码如下:
var jjvod_w = 650;//播放器宽度 var jjvod_h = 520;//播放器高度 var jjvod_ad = 'http://www.jiji-yingyin.com/waiting.html';//缓冲和暂停广告 var jjvod_soft = 'http://down.jiji-yingyin.com/yingyin9/jjplayer_install.html'; //下载地址,渠道可直接在下载页面设置 var jjvod_notice = 'http://down.jiji-yingyin.com/yingyin9/jijiNotIE.html'; //非IE内核提示页面 getPlayer2 = getPlayer; getPlayer = function(param1, param2){ VideoListJson = []; VideoInfoList = maccms_playlist.split('$$$'); for(var i = 0; i < VideoInfoList.length; i++){ var vod = VideoInfoList[i].split('$$'); VideoListJson[i] = [vod[1], vod[2].split(',')]; } getplay = function(param1, param2) { var x = VideoListJson,mov,Arr; if (x.length > 0) { mov = new String(VideoListJson[param1-1][param2]); Arr = mov.split('$'); return [VideoListJson[param1-1][0], Arr[0], Arr[param2]]; } else { return ['', '', '']; } }; playdata = getplay(param1, param2); // 0 -> 集 1 -> 地址 var playername= playdata[0];//播放器名称 var vodname = playdata[1];//影片名称 var url = playdata[2];//播放地址 if(playername=="吉吉影音" || playername=="jjvod"){ addjjvod(url); }else{ return getPlayer2(param1,param2); } }; function jjvodstatus(offest){ if(document.getElementById('jjvodPlayer').PlayState==3){ document.getElementById('jjad').style.display='none'; }else if(document.getElementById('jjvodPlayer').PlayState==2 || document.getElementById('jjvodPlayer').PlayState==4){ document.getElementById('jjad').style.display='block'; } } //JJVOD代码 function addjjvod(url){ if(!!window.ActiveXObject || "ActiveXObject" in window){ adh=jjvod_h-63; document.write("<div style='position:relative'>"); document.write('<div id="jjad" style="position:absolute; z-index:1001"><iframe marginWidth="0" marginHeight="0" src="'+jjvod_ad+'" frameBorder="0" width="'+jjvod_w+'" scrolling="no" height="'+adh+'" id="wdqad" name="wdqad"></iframe></div>'); document.write("<object classid='clsid:C56A576C-CC4F-4414-8CB1-9AAC2F535837' width='"+jjvod_w+"' height='"+jjvod_h+"' id='jjvodPlayer' name='jjvodPlayer' onerror=\"document.getElementById('jjvodPlayer').style.display='none';document.getElementById('wdqad').src='"+jjvod_soft+"';\"><PARAM NAME='URL' VALUE='"+url+"'><param name='Autoplay' value='1'></object>"); document.write("</div>"); setInterval('jjvodstatus()','1000'); }else{ document.write('<iframe src="'+jjvod_notice+'" frameborder="0" width="640" height="468" scrolling="no"></iframe>'); } }
注意如果调用播放器后,网页打开看到的播放器位置有偏差,请自行修改CSS相关样式。
4、后台添加吉吉影音影片资源,如:
BD$jjhd://10014|342bcf5156458e8828f9d56b7882c226a65adf2a|KARA-STEP.avi.mp4|$jjhd
五、吉吉影音LOGO调用: